About South Witham

South Witham is a village located in Lincolnshire, England, within the NG33 postcode area. It is situated approximately 10 miles south of Grantham and 15 miles north of Stamford. The village is primarily residential, with a mix of traditional and modern housing. South Witham has a small community feel, with local amenities including a primary school, a village hall, and a few shops catering to everyday needs.

The surrounding countryside offers opportunities for walking and enjoying the natural landscape typical of this part of Lincolnshire. The village is also conveniently located near the A1, providing easy access to larger towns and cities. South Witham is served by public transport, making it accessible for those wishing to explore the wider area. Overall, it provides a quiet place for residents and visitors alike.

Household Income in South Witham ONS 2023

The average total household income in South Witham is approximately £52,153 a year before tax, 6% below the national average of £55,302. After tax and benefits, the average disposable (net) household income is around £41,318. These are modelled estimates from the Office for National Statistics for the financial year ending 2023.

Businesses in South Witham ONS 2025

There are approximately 586 active businesses based in South Witham, around 61 for every 1,000 residents. The local economy is dominated by small firms: about 90% are micro-businesses employing fewer than 10 people, while 12 are larger employers with 50 or more staff. Figures are from the Office for National Statistics UK Business Counts.

Home Ownership in South Witham

Of the 4,218 households in and around South Witham, 70% are owned, 12% are socially rented and 18% are privately rented. Home ownership here is higher than the England and Wales average of 63%.
